R533 RHY is a 1998 Proton Persona Compact in Green with a 1,299c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 61.5%.

Across all 1998 Proton Persona Compact models, the average MOT pass rate is 66.7% with a typical mileage of 60,900 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Proton Persona Compact fails its MOT is steering rack gaiter split, accounting for 2,777 recorded failures. If you're considering buying R533 RHY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Proton Persona Compact typ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 28 years old, this Proton Persona Compact is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
